Unilever sells 1700 highly-polluting throwaway plastic sachets per second, Greenpeace reveals




AMSTERDAM, November 28, 2023-

Consumer goods giant Unilever is selling 1700 highly-polluting plastic sachets every single second, fuelling the global plastic pollution crisis and dumping huge amounts of waste on countries in the Global South, according to new figures released today by Greenpeace International.

The report – UNCOVERED: Unilever’s complicity in the plastics crisis and its power to solve it – reveals shocking new data and analysis which lifts the lid on Unilever’s role in the plastic pollution crisis. The report shows that Unilever is on track to sell 53 billion sachets in 2023[1], despite a senior figure in the company describing the packaging as “evil because you cannot recycle it”.[2]
